Technical Manager Electrical Contracting

Location: Banstead, Surrey
Salary: £55,000 - £65,000 per annum
Contract: Full-Time | Permanent

Are you ready to make a real impact?
We're looking for an experienced Technical Manager to join our growing electrical contracting business and help drive the next stage of our development.

This is not a role for someone who simply wants to maintain the status quo. We're looking for a proactive leader who can bring fresh ideas, challenge existing processes, and help us raise standards across quality, compliance, technical delivery, and operational performance.

You'll have the opportunity to shape the future direction of the department, influence positive change throughout the business, and play a key role in building a stronger, more efficient, and higher-quality organisation.

The Role

As Technical Manager, you will provide technical leadership across the business while driving continuous improvement in how we operate.

Working closely with the senior leadership team, you'll identify opportunities to improve systems, processes, quality standards, and compliance procedures, ensuring we continue to deliver exceptional service to our clients.

  • Lead technical compliance and quality standards across the business.
  • Provide technical support and guidance to operational teams.
  • Ensure compliance with current electrical regulations and industry standards.
  • Manage and improve quality assurance processes.
  • Support audits, accreditations, and compliance requirements.
  • Review technical procedures and implement improvements.
  • Investigate technical issues and drive corrective actions.
  • Support project delivery and provide technical oversight where required.
  • Mentor and develop engineers and technical staff.
  • Work with senior management to shape departmental strategy and future growth.

About You

We're looking for someone who combines strong technical expertise with a genuine passion for improvement and innovation.

You'll be confident challenging existing ways of working, introducing new ideas, and influencing positive change at all levels of the business.

Essential Requirements

  • Significant experience within the electrical contracting industry.
  • Strong knowledge of BS 7671 and current electrical regulations.
  • Experience in a technical, compliance, quality, or operational management role.
  • Excellent problem-solving and decision-making skills.
  • Strong leadership and communication abilities.
  • Experience driving process improvement and business change.
  • A proactive and commercially aware approach.
  • Full UK driving licence.

Desirable Qualifications

  • City & Guilds 2391 Inspection & Testing.
  • City & Guilds 2382 (18th Edition).
  • HNC/HND or equivalent in Electrical Engineering.
  • Experience with NICEIC, ISO 9001, or similar accreditations.

What We Offer

  • Competitive salary of £55,000 - £65,000.
  • Genuine opportunity to influence and shape the business.
  • Supportive and ambitious working environment.
  • Career development opportunities.
  • Pension scheme.
  • Company vehicle or vehicle allowance (if applicable).
  • Holiday entitlement and additional benefits.
